Understanding the Adidas Terrex Tracerocker Lineage
Before focusing on the specific Herren Tracerocker Weiss, it's crucial to understand its place within the broader Adidas Terrex family. The Terrex line is Adidas's dedicated range of outdoor footwear and apparel designed for hiking, trail running, and other outdoor pursuits. The Tracerocker model itself has gained significant popularity for its balance of performance and affordability, making it a popular choice for both seasoned trail runners and casual outdoor enthusiasts.
The Adidas Terrex Tracerocker 2.0, and its Gore-Tex variant (Adidas Terrex Tracerocker 2.0 GTX and terrex tracerocker 2 gtx), represent a significant evolution in the Tracerocker lineage. These upgrades often incorporate improved technologies, enhanced cushioning, and more robust outsole designs for enhanced grip and durability on varied terrains. Reviews of the Adidas Terrex Tracerocker 2 review frequently highlight improvements in comfort and performance compared to earlier generations. The addition of Gore-Tex in the Tracerocker 2.0 GTX provides waterproof and breathable protection, making it ideal for wetter conditions. This feature is a significant upgrade for those who frequently encounter mud, puddles, and streams during their outdoor adventures. The "tracerocker 2.0 gore tex" designation specifically points towards this waterproof and breathable version.
